Credit card debt accumulates easily. This generates several financial problems and can easily lead to bad credit, defaults and even bankruptcy if you don't do anything to prevent it. It is possible to avoid this kind of problems and even find a solution if you are already in debt difficulties.

Each day, you are bombarded with credit card offers in your mail, and every time you are drowned in debt or in scarcity of finances, you are tempted by these offers. So, you end up applying for those credit cards, as you think that they will solve all your problems. When life seems difficult and unending debts mount-up on you, applying for credit cards seems the only option to help you out in paying back the loans. But to tell you the truth, you are at a fault, as in the process of enhancing your previous debts, and in the process to afford a luxurious life style; you end up drowning in credit card debt.

Being Wise

When you apply for credit cards, the most important thing that you have to remember is to use it wisely. Credit cards often make you to spend more on luxuries, and in return you land up in heavy debts.

You can avoid credit card debt by keeping an eye on your credit card report. It is advisable to make a note of all the transactions that you have made through your credit card. Maintain a record and make a habit. This can help you to keep a check on credit card frauds and other identity thefts.

Eliminating Debt

You can clear your credit card debts by clearing your initial debts first. If you want to stay away from credit card debts; analyze your financial position before hand to see if you are in the position to pay back the monthly payments on the credit cards. If you continue making your monthly payments on time, you will never get involved in any credit card debts.

Once you establish a payment plan to pay your credit card bills, stick with the payment scheme, until all the debt is paid off. If you want to avoid falling in the trap of credit card debt, you have to take a hard look at your finances. Analyze realistically if you can use them to make the monthly payments on your credit cards each month.

The best way to escape or avoid credit card debt is not to have credit cards at all! As soon as you apply for the credit cards you are enamored by their aura, and the services that you can avail by using them, and that is the basic reason why you land up in heavy debt.

In case you find it impossible to make the entire credit card monthly payment at once, you should at least try to pay back the amount that is in excess to the minimum due. And if you are knee-deep in debt, then you can tell your credit card company to lower your interest rate. Believe it or not, your request can really help you out in reducing your debts.
